考虑:
docker run -it centos /bin/bash
我按**Ctrl** + **D** 退出。
**Ctrl**
**D**
我想继续运行此容器,但发现不能。
唯一的方法是
docker commit `docker ps -q -l` my_image docker run -it my_image /bin/bash
我对吗?有没有更好的方法?(我正在使用docker 0.8.0。)
您可以在现有容器退出后重新启动,并且所做的更改仍然存在。
docker start `docker ps -q -l` # restart it in the background docker attach `docker ps -q -l` # reattach the terminal & stdin